Unlocking US Market Potential: Best ETFs for Every Investor
Are you exploring new investment opportunities in the booming North American market? Exchange-Traded Funds (ETFs) offer a convenient and budget-friendly way to gain exposure to various sectors and asset classes within the US economy. Whether you're a risk-averse investor or a growth-oriented one, there's an ETF tailored to your investment goals.
- For diversification, consider broad market ETFs that track the performance of major US indices like the S&P 500 or the Nasdaq 100.
- Technology enthusiasts can invest in ETFs focused on the rapidly evolving tech sector, including software, semiconductors, and cloud computing.
- Investors seeking income may opt for dividend-focused ETFs that provide a steady stream of payouts from established corporations.
Remember to thoroughly research and understand the risks and potential returns before allocating your capital in any ETF. Consult with a qualified financial advisor for personalized guidance based on your individual circumstances.

Leading US ETFs: Diversify Your Portfolio for Long-Term Success
In the dynamic landscape of investing, diversification is paramount to achieving long-term success. Exchange-traded funds (ETFs) provide a strategic way to develop a diversified portfolio that addresses your investment goals. US ETFs, in particular, offer extensive exposure to the American economy, spanning sectors like healthcare and markets. By investing in various US ETFs, you can lower risk and boost your chances of generating sustainable returns over the long haul.
- Consider ETFs that track major market indices such as the S&P 500, Nasdaq 100, or Dow Jones Industrial Average for broad market exposure.
- Focus on specific sectors or industries that correspond your investment strategy.
- Assess ETFs based on factors like expense ratios, tracking error, and trading volume to confirm a cost-effective and accessible investment.
Note that investing involves risk, and past performance is not indicative of future results. It's vital to conduct thorough research and speak with a qualified financial advisor before making any investment decisions.
